A brief description of the institution’s green athletics program:

Griffins Green
In our effort to support ACG’s goal of promoting sustainability on the ACG campus and beyond, we are proud to share the “GRIFFINS GREEN DEREE ATHLETICS” plan to reduce its environmental footprint and raise awareness among the students, athletes, visitors, and participants of its programs!

Below you can find a snapshot of the actions taken so far:
BEACH / UNDERWATER CLEANING, TRASH PICKING & VOLUNTEER EVENTS.
ARTIFICIAL TURF with – eco-friendly – CORK INFILL at the SOCCER FIELD – no watering.
NEW LED LIGHTS at the Deree Gym, Fitness Center, Soccer and Track Complex, Swimming Pool, Pierce Gym.
RECYCLING BINS at the athletic facilities.
Community programs: ON-LINE REGISTRATION, BOOKING, PAYMENT – thousands of paper sheets saved.
REQUEST only for recyclable material, and compostable plates, cups, cutlery. CHOOSE partners that support our sustainability goals.
RECYCLABLE MEAL BOXES and CUTLERY in Summer Camp 2022.
